Abstract

This chapter delves into the application of novel q-rung orthopair fuzzy Hamacher dual Muirhead mean (q-ROFHDMM) and weighted (q-ROFHWDMM) operators for multi-attribute decision-making (MADM). The authors address the challenges of expressing assessment values and considering the interactional behavior of attributes in decision-making processes. By extending the decision space with generalised orthopair fuzzy sets and incorporating Hamacher norms, the proposed operators offer both interrelationship among multiple attributes and flexible aggregation processes. The chapter thoroughly discusses the properties and special cases of these operators, followed by an illustrative example of selecting an ERP system. Sensitivity and comparative analyses are also conducted to demonstrate the efficiency and compatibility of the proposed approach.
